Well, I went down to the drag strip today. It was a perfect day to go here in Seattle, it's sunny, and in the mid 50s. Not bad for Seattle! I was able to get in 9 - 10 runs before my clutch started to slip real bad. Anyway, here are a few of my best times....
My best time....
R/T - .649
60' - 1.988
330 - 5.595
1/8 - 8.560
MPH - 84.69
1000 - 11.075
1/4 - 13.211
MPH - 106.05
My next best time....
R/T - .624
60' - 2.099
330 - 5.749
1/8 - 8.689
MPH - 84.79
1000 - 11.204
1/4 - 13.332
MPH - 106.53
And a few other runs....
60' - 2.104
1/4 - 13.418
MPH - 102.74
60' - 2.058
1/4 - 13.456
MPH - 105.28
60' - 2.139
1/4 - 13.425
MPH - 107.27
I had a few other runs in the 13s. I was the fastest import there. All of my mods are in my sig.
